Statue of Liberty Replica Vandalized

From Times Staff and Wire Reports
Vandals in Bordeaux, France, scorched a replica of the Statue of Liberty and cracked the pedestal of a plaque honoring victims of the Sept. 11 terrorist attacks, officials said.
The crowned head of the 8-foot-tall statue was blackened by fire and its eyes were marked with red paint, apparently to symbolize tears of blood, an official at the mayor’s office said.
Mayor Alain Juppe condemned the attack. The Lady Liberty standing in New York Harbor was a gift from France.
